What exactly is a U.S. SBA loan?

A U.S. SBA loan is a business loan partially guaranteed by the U.S. Small Business Administration. This guarantee reduces risk for lenders, making it easier for small businesses in Miami to get approved. These loans are not issued by the SBA directly, but by banks and other financial institutions. The SBA sets the guidelines and approves the loans. Understanding these details is key to securing funding for your Miami venture.

When would an emergency SBA loan be applicable in Miami?

An emergency SBA loan is typically for businesses facing disaster-related losses. This could be due to hurricanes or other natural events impacting Miami. These loans provide working capital for businesses to operate during recovery. They are distinct from standard business loans. What is considered the best SBA loan for a small business?

The 'best' SBA loan for a small business in Miami depends entirely on your specific needs and business stage. The SBA 7(a) loan is the most common and versatile, suitable for various purposes like working capital or real estate. The SBA 504 loan is for major fixed assets like buildings and equipment.
